I had the Diamond for 10 months, and it was a great experience,

PROS:
- great UI integration with HTC personalized UI software,
- great touch response,
- excellent resolution for the size of the screen,
- great GPS signal
- very fast processor (with a bad combination of memory capacity)
- Small and lightweight

CONS:
- Speaker phone is extremely low (having a conversation on speaker phone is impossible),
- The cover battery slide out easily when you are handling the phone (very annoying)
- Run out of memory very fast, it should have at least 512/256
- No expansion slot for MicroSD memory

Conclusion:
Great phone for entry level users and nice UI,
